PGA Expands Multimedia Focus

The Publishing Group of America, which produces newspaper-distributed magazines including American Profile, Spry and Relish, is expanding its operations to offer advertisers more multimedia options across local markets

Barbara LaPlaca is joining PGA as senior vice president and marketing director. She previously held roles including executive director of marketing for Prevention and Prevention.com, and associate publisher of marketing at More magazine. Kathy Goodman is joining PGA as Midwest director, leaving her previous role as Midwest director for Conde Nast's Bon Appetit. Erica Queen is joining PGA as health manager; she previously worked as account manager for Hallmark Magazine and Hallmark.com. Finally, Paul Mallon, formerly the Detroit director for Conde Nast's Bon Appetit, is joining PGA as Detroit director.

In addition to the new hires, PGA shuffled some execs to support the new multimedia sales focus. Shannon Hay was assigned the new role of advertising manager, Amanda Greene has been named business director, Frank Zier was named Southeast director, Erica Schultz has been appointed Midwest sales development director, Leigh Diana was named food manager, and Becky Laub was named consumer products manager.

In October, PGA unveiled a new research partnership with SDI offering pharmaceutical advertisers the ability to track their ROI in terms of brand trials, product sales and prescription compliance. The service, offered by PGA to pharmaceutical advertisers for free, measures the impact of pharma ads in PGA titles in all three areas.

Vogue Gets New Publisher: Susan Plagemann

Conde Nast's flagship fashion publication is getting a new vice president and publisher: Susan Plagemann, who joins the company after four years as publisher at Hearst's Marie Claire. Previously, she also served as publisher of Cosmopolitan. Like other high-end fashion mags, Vogue has seen a steep drop in ad pages during the current recession, with total pages falling 33% from 2,204 in the first three quarters of 2008 to 1,478 in the same period this year.

McDonald Heads HFM's Jumpstart Auto Group

Dillon McDonald has been named the new CEO of Hachette Filipacchi Media's Jumpstart Automotive Group. The former COO will take on responsibility for creating an integrated marketing solutions business serving the automotive industry, which includes the company's wholly owned brands Road & Track and Car and Driver.

Bloomberg Will Keep Most BusinessWeek Employees

Contrary to rumors that widespread layoffs were planned, Bloomberg LP plans to retain most of BusinessWeek's roughly 400 employes, according to a Thursday memo from Bloomberg's chief content officer, Norman Pearlstine, which circulated in the trade press. Publisher Jessica Sibley will stay on under new ownership, along with Tania Secor, vice president of finance, and editors Ellen Pollack, John Byrne, and Ciro Scotti.

New Launch: Scrubs Lifestyle Mag for Nurses

Defying the recession and the downturn in magazine advertising, Strategic Partners and Mind Over Media are partnering to launch a new lifestyle magazine for nurses, called Scrubs, premiering Nov. 15 with a paid circulation of 350,000. The magazine will be sold exclusively at stores selling nursing apparel, numbering about 1,500 venues across the country. The magazine will cover beauty, style, finance and health.

Purpose-less: RDA Axes Rick Warren Magazine

The Reader's Digest Association has canned its quarterly magazine for mega-church pastor Rich Warren, author of the "The Purpose-Driven Life," after one year. The magazine, titled Purpose-Driven Connection, was supposed to be distributed to approximately 500,000 members of Warren's national club, which originally planned to charge membership dues of $29.99 per year. However, the club dropped the fee after a lukewarm response; the planned RDA custom publication was a casualty of this decision. Instead, the title will go online-only starting in January.
